I am putting some carpet in my boat this weekend and have a few questions.....

First what process do I use to put the carpet on the aluminum? I am not building decks and just want the carpet on the floor and seats.....


Second, how long should I let it dry before fishing out of the boat??? I am hoping to get out on the water the first of next week but only for a short trip and on a sunny dry day..... any thoughts???

Rough up the aluminum with sand paper 80 to 120 grit should be fine.Wipe it down with alcohol or white vinegar.Lay your glue down as recommended by the instructions, and use something like a rolling pin to press it down.I'd give it at least 48 hours to dry.You can check how dry it is by lifting a corner of the carpet.If it comes up easy,it needs more dry time.
